cat projects/pulbs.md

Pulbs — Digital Card Management App

Pulbs — Digital Card Management App

A Flutter mobile app for saving and managing cards with login, OTP verification, profile management, notifications, add/edit card flows, and privacy/contact screens.

role: Flutter Developer

Problem

Users needed a mobile-first way to store, manage, edit, and access saved card information with account security and notifications.

Solution

Built a Flutter mobile application with authentication, OTP verification, card listing, add/edit card flows, profile management, notifications, and static policy/contact screens.

How it was built

  • Developed the app using Flutter and Dart
  • Implemented login, signup, forgot password, OTP, and change password screens
  • Built available card, manage card, add card, and edit card flows
  • Used REST API integration through HTTP/Dio dependencies
  • Added Firebase Messaging and local notifications
  • Included profile, settings, contact, privacy policy, and terms screens

Metrics

  • Card management flows
  • OTP verification
  • Notification support

Tech

FlutterDartREST APIsFirebase MessagingLocal NotificationsImage Picker